Collectible coins, also known as numismatic coins, encompass a variety of types, including historical and commemorative pieces that often hold aesthetic and monetary value. The United States One Cent Penny is a popular collectible, with various designs issued over the years. The Braided Hair Cent, minted in the mid-1800s, is notable for its distinctive design featuring a braided-haired Liberty on the obverse. The 1844 Braided Hair Cent is particularly sought after by collectors due to its historical significance and relative scarcity.
